Motorcycle travel is fantastic but it is not for everyone and is often uncomfortable. It is slow, tiring and requires frequent stops. It will challenge our skills and it will make us fall down. It is personal. It is experiential. It forces us to participate in, rather than to simply observe, the ecosystems and cultures we visit. It is worth the discomfort. Travelling by motorcycle, living with less and interacting with new and diverse people will become the focus of our lives for the next year.
